    A hydroelectric dam is a type of barrier constructed and placed across a watercourse in the natural landscape. The primary purpose of this structure is to store water, which can then be converted into electricity. This process is part of hydroelectric power generation, which is one of the oldest and most widely used forms of renewable energy.

    Construction and Function:
    The construction of a hydroelectric dam involves several key components. The dam itself is a massive structure, typically made of concrete or earth, which is designed to withstand the pressure of the water it holds back. This water is stored in a reservoir, which is essentially an artificial lake created behind the dam. The size and shape of the reservoir depend on the purpose of the dam and the amount of water it needs to store.

    The water stored in the reservoir is then used to generate electricity. This is achieved through the use of a system of pipes, known as penstocks, which channel water from the reservoir to the power station located below the dam. As the water flows through these penstocks, it gains speed and kinetic energy, which is then harnessed by a turbine.

    Turbine and Electricity Generation:
    The turbine is a crucial component in the process of electricity generation. It is essentially a machine that converts the kinetic energy of the flowing water into mechanical energy. This mechanical energy is then transformed into electrical energy by a generator, which is connected to the turbine.

    The amount of electricity that can be produced by a hydroelectric dam is directly related to the amount of water flowing through it. The more water that passes through the dam, the greater the potential for energy production. This is because the kinetic energy of the water is directly proportional to the volume and speed of the water flow.

    Environmental Impact:
    While hydroelectric power is considered a clean and renewable source of energy, the construction and operation of a hydroelectric dam can have significant environmental impacts. These can include the displacement of local communities, the alteration of natural water flows, and the impact on aquatic ecosystems. However, many modern dams are designed with environmental considerations in mind, incorporating features such as fish ladders to help maintain the natural migration patterns of fish.

    Economic Benefits:
    On the economic side, hydroelectric dams provide a stable and reliable source of electricity. They are also relatively low maintenance once constructed, making them a cost-effective option for energy production over the long term. Additionally, the reservoir created by a dam can serve multiple purposes, such as providing water for irrigation, flood control, and recreational activities.
